 Description of the problemMy car has been experiencing episodes where it suddenly stops accelerating while i am driving. This has happening both on city streets, and on the highway. It's mostly about 5 minutes after i initially turned the car on, but not always. I will be driving normally and all of a sudden the check engine lights and cruise control lights will come on and then the car will instantly stop accelerating with no additional warning. The most recent time this has happened, my car actually sped up without me pressing on the gas pedal. The code reads p2138. After turning my car off and waiting a few minutes it drives fine (although sometimes the lights are still on). I have had a subaru dealership check out the problem and after looking at the car for about one week they could not find the problem. The problem is that this issue appears suddenly but then goes away so that by the time i can get it over to a mechanic it is no longer an issue. This has been going on for about 4 months and i would say i've experienced the issue about 6-7 times. It is very dangerous when i am driving on the highway and the car stops accelerating.
